你查询的IP:[118.89.95.105]  地理位置:中国–上海–上海

最新查询119.162.94.165 124.249.232.114 203.90.246.119 124.126.55.206 220.112.212.47 125.215.162.65 123.8.197.116 116.248.25.238 121.224.108.224 118.89.95.105 124.29.172.218 222.32.152.204 123.249.123.145 124.88.72.77 222.168.64.206 220.101.192.89 116.4.164.116 202.90.252.91 116.193.16.177 202.41.240.152 202.127.216.106 119.42.136.163 119.15.136.206 119.31.192.127 116.213.64.117 221.208.237.23 116.58.128.166 116.255.128.254 118.88.64.28 116.1.144.66 219.244.93.82